Description: Web mining techniques are methods used to extract information from web data. These techniques allow for the analysis of large volumes of data available on the Internet, facilitating the identification of significant patterns, trends, and relationships. Web mining combines data mining tools, natural language processing, and data analysis to transform unstructured information into useful knowledge. Key features include the ability to handle heterogeneous data, automation of collection and analysis processes, and the generation of reports that aid in decision-making. The relevance of these techniques lies in their application across various fields, such as digital marketing, academic research, and customer service improvement, where understanding the extracted information can provide competitive advantages and optimize strategies.
History: Web mining techniques began to develop in the 1990s when the exponential growth of the World Wide Web made it clear that there was a need to extract and analyze data from websites. In 1996, the term ‘web mining’ was first used in a research paper addressing the extraction of information from the web. Over the years, web mining has evolved with technological advancements, incorporating machine learning techniques and big data analysis, allowing for deeper and more effective analysis of web data.
Uses: Web mining techniques are used in various applications, such as market segmentation, where companies analyze online user behavior to customize their offerings. They are also employed in fraud detection, analyzing suspicious behavior patterns in online transactions. In the academic field, they are used for data collection and analysis in research, facilitating the identification of trends in scientific publications and citations.
Examples: An example of web mining is the use of sentiment analysis tools on social media, where user comments are extracted and analyzed to assess brand perception. Another case is the use of recommendation algorithms on e-commerce platforms, which analyze user purchasing behavior to suggest relevant products. Additionally, companies can use web mining techniques to analyze interactions on their websites and optimize user experience.